British Election: Tories Should Lose

The Sunday Times’
Minette Marrin
thinks that the Conservative Party needs a few more years in the
political wilderness to allow the New Labour project to come to fruition.

“And until the new Labour project has discredited itself thoroughly the Conservative party will never have the political
courage — or rather the political chance — to declare what it truly stands for,”

which is, or which ought to be
“that less central government, less local government, less regulation,
less tax and less surveillance would be better for everyone.”

No kidding.
